Please join us in congratulating the Aliesha Crowe, Ed.D. WROF, Inc. Board Scholar, Karissa Petska of
Bloomer, WI. Karissa is currently earning a degree in Animal Science at Chippewa Valley Technical College in Eau Claire. Since Karissa was a child, she enjoyed seeing the different animals on her grandparents' farm. Her interest in livestock continued to grow with the help of her FFA advisors and competitions. During last year, Karissa has assisted in embryo transfers to help the genetics of many different herds. When she graduates this spring, Karissa plans to help farmers become more
successful by improving milk production, pregnancy rates, and feed rations, in addition to working on her family farm.
"My goal is to
continue to care for livestock as a dairy specialist and help farmers and agriculture thrive in Wisconsin," says Karissa. "My dream is to have my own herd of highlanders and to continue to show my community and family the importance of agriculture."
Grateful for the WROF, Inc. Board Scholarship Award, Karissa says: "This scholarship will allow me to finish my education and continue to spread the benefits of agriculture to my community and family!"
